What is the online signature lawfulness for corporations in united states
The online signature lawfulness for corporations in the United States refers to the legal recognition of electronic signatures as valid and enforceable under federal and state laws. The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A) establish that electronic signatures carry the same weight as traditional handwritten signatures, provided certain conditions are met. This framework allows corporations to conduct business transactions more efficiently while ensuring compliance with legal standards.

Legal use of the online signature lawfulness for corporations in united states
For an electronic signature to be legally binding, it must meet specific criteria. The signer must have the intent to sign, the signature must be associated with the document, and the signer must have consented to use electronic signatures. Corporations should maintain records of consent and ensure that their electronic signature processes comply with both federal and state laws to mitigate any potential legal risks.
Key elements of the online signature lawfulness for corporations in united states
Key elements that define the lawfulness of online signatures include:
- Intent: The signer must demonstrate a clear intention to sign the document.
- Consent: All parties must agree to use electronic signatures.
- Association: The electronic signature must be linked to the document being signed.
- Recordkeeping: Corporations must maintain adequate records of the signing process and consent.
State-specific rules for the online signature lawfulness for corporations in united states
While federal laws provide a baseline for electronic signatures, individual states may have additional regulations. Corporations should review state-specific laws to ensure compliance, especially when dealing with certain types of documents, such as wills, trusts, or real estate transactions. Understanding these nuances helps businesses avoid legal pitfalls and ensures that their electronic signatures are valid across different jurisdictions.

What is the online signature lawfulness for corporations in the United States?
The online signature lawfulness for corporations in the United States is governed by the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A). These laws establish that electronic signatures hold the same legal weight as traditional handwritten signatures, ensuring that corporations can confidently use online signatures in their transactions.
